The Power Interrupt Module is the outcropping of requests for a means to shut down a device without having to think about it how to do it. Its purpose is the momentary interruption of power to 12 volt DC devices, like those which are often found part of a telescope's GoTo and tracking system; e.g., ServoCAT, SkyTracker, SciTech, Dob Driver, etc.
